Standard says goodbye to Europa League with draw against Benfica | UEFA Europa League 2020/2021

Standard has held the Portuguese top club Benfica in check in his last group match in the Europa League. The Rouches took the lead twice against Jan Vertonghen’s club, but had to settle for a 2-2 draw. Rangers is the group winner in group D.

Standard – Benfica in a nutshell:

  • Key moment: Standard takes the lead early in the second half, but cannot enjoy that lead for long. Laifis holds Ferreira very lightly, but the ball hits the dot. Pizzi doesn’t give Bodart a chance.
  • Man of the match: Bodart is in a good season and was again of gold value. Both in the first and in the second half, the young goalkeeper made some excellent saves.
  • Remarkable: Standard was the only Belgian club to qualify 7 times for the group stage of the Europa League, but also managed to survive it only 1 time. That was already from the 2011/12 season.

Benfica busy, Standard scores first

Standard was able to start his last game in this Europa League campaign without any pressure. Benfica was a lot stronger in the opening phase, but always found Bodart on his way. On the other side, the first chance went against the ropes. Raskin headed a cross from Jans very cleverly in goal.

Standard could not enjoy that lead for long. Barely a minute later, Taarabt pushed on well, Everton simply finished. Benfica remained the better team afterwards and at times pushed Standard away completely, but goals were no longer scored before the break.

Cheap penalty costs Standard victory

After half-time, Standard came under less pressure and that resulted in a new lead. Tapsoba was given a lot of time and space and saw his shot go past Leite through the foot of Vertonghen.

Again Benfica came alongside very quickly. Laifis held Ferreira for a moment and he went very eagerly to the ground. Referee Kulbakov saw it as a penalty, a strict judgment.

Pizzi put himself behind the ball and tied the score again. In the ultimate slot, the same Pizzi gave the visitors almost the full loot, but his shot went against the bottom of the bar.

Standard leaves the Europa League with their heads held high, Benfica goes to the next round together with group winner Rangers.

Oulare: “One point was more than justified in the end”

  • Philippe Montanier (Standard coach): “I can only be satisfied after tonight. We played against a Champions League-level team with a lot of individual qualities. It is a shame that we have to swallow the 2-2 in such a way. The circumstances were not always favorable. during this campaign, but we can leave the Europa League with our heads held high. “
  • Obbi Oulare (Standard attacker): “We did not play a good campaign, but today we have a good result. In the first half the pace was very high and fortunately Benfica did not push all the way. Ultimately, the point is more than justified. Unfortunately, we left a chance for the next round. Still against Lech Poznan and the Rangers, but now we can fully focus on the rest of the competition. “
  • Jorge Jesus (coach Benfica): “We close the group without a defeat, which is a good sign. As second in the group we can draw a team from the Champions League, but we fear no one. We play football at a higher level against a better opponent. That Jan Vertonghen was the captain? I wanted to do him a favor. Jan is a charismatic player who is very popular in Belgium.
